Civil Rights Groups Demand Action Against Anti-DEI Efforts in Fortune 1000 Companies

Fortune 1000 Companies Face Pressure Over DEI

In the latest news, civil rights organizations are taking a stand against the abandonment of DEI (Diversity, Equity, and Inclusion) initiatives by major corporations. With nearly two dozen groups involved, this collective effort emphasizes the necessity of maintaining strong diversity commitments amidst increasing anti-DEI sentiments.

Actions Civil Rights Organizations Are Advocating

  • Hold Fortune 1000 companies accountable for their commitments
  • Encourage transparency in diversity initiatives
  • Promote educational programs about the benefits of DEI
